How do I switch between CLI and GUI in Ubuntu?

So to switch to a non-graphical view, press Ctrl – Alt – F1 . Note that you have to log in separately on each virtual terminal. After switching, enter your username and password to get to a Bash prompt. To switch back to your graphical session, press Ctrl – Alt – F7 .

How do I get GUI Back from command line in Linux?

1 Answer. If you switched TTYs with Ctrl + Alt + F1 you can go back to the one running your X with Ctrl + Alt + F7 . TTY 7 is where Ubuntu keeps the graphical interface running.

How do I change from command line to GUI?

sudo systemctl enable lightdm (if you enable it, you’ll still have to boot in “graphical. target” mode to have GUI) sudo systemctl set-default graphical. target Then sudo reboot to restart your machine, and you should be back to your GUI.

How do I switch from TTY to GUI?

The 7th tty is GUI (your X desktop session). You can switch between different TTYs by using CTRL+ALT+Fn keys.
